arm64: dts: qcom: qcs6490-rb3gen2: Add vadc and adc-tm channels



Add support for vadc and adc-tm channels which are used for
monitoring thermistors present on the platform.

- Add the necessary includes for qcom,spmi-adc7-pm7325 and
  qcom,spmi-adc7-pmk8350.
- Add thermal zones for quiet-thermal, sdm-skin-thermal, and
  xo-thermal, and define their polling delays and thermal sensors.
- Configure the pm7325_temp_alarm node to use the pmk8350_vadc
  channel for thermal monitoring.
- Configure the pmk8350_adc_tm node to enable its thermal sensors
  and define their registers and settings.
- Configure the pmk8350_vadc node to define its channels and settings
